/** * Create an instance of {@link WeeklySchedule } * */ public WeeklySchedule createWeeklySchedule() { return new WeeklySchedule(); }
WeeklySchedule d = (WeeklySchedule) get.getSchedule().getTriggers().get(i); if (isTodayATriggerDay(d.getDayOfTheWeekIs())) { if (get.getLastRanAt() == null) { return true; if (d.getReoccurs() == null || (d.getReoccurs() != null && d.getReoccurs().intValue() == 1)) { return true; } else { gcal.add(Calendar.DATE, 7 * d.getReoccurs().intValue());
if (ds.getDayOfTheWeekIs().isEmpty()) { throw new IllegalArgumentException("The report def has invalid weekly schedule for day of the weeks."); if (ds.getReoccurs() == null || ds.getReoccurs().intValue() < 1) { throw new IllegalArgumentException("The report def has invalid value for reoccuring.");